Rana Zaman Saeed, leader of the Pakistan Jamhoori League (PJL), expressed his contentment over the announcement of the schedule for the upcoming general elections in February 2024. However, he emphasized the need for stringent measures to ensure the elections are fair, transparent, and accepted by all political parties.

While talking with journalists here on Sunday, Saeed lamented the historical trend of elections in Pakistan not being recognized by political parties, citing this as a major obstacle to strengthening democracy in the country.

“Whatever elections have been held in the country’s history, due to their non-recognition by the political parties, democracy could not be strengthened,” remarked Saeed during the briefing. He underscored the potential consequences of unfair and non-transparent elections, stating that it could result in political instability, further damage to the economy, and increased hardship for the nation’s poor through inflation.

Saeed called upon all relevant institutions, including the Election Commission, to prioritize the interests of the people over any particular political party. He stressed the importance of allowing citizens to exercise their right to vote freely, emphasizing that the elected candidate, chosen by the people, should assume the responsibilities of governance.

Highlighting the contrast with prosperous nations, Saeed remarked that the rich countries of the world are developing due to their strong systems. He expressed concern that, instead of progressing, Pakistan is experiencing degradation daily. Saeed attributed this decline to self-interested politicians and elements within the establishment who, he claimed, attained power through unconventional means, labeling them as criminals against the nation. As the country approaches the crucial 2024 elections, Rana Zaman Saeed urged for collective efforts to ensure a democratic and transparent electoral process that reflects the will of the people and contributes to the progress and stability of Pakistan.
